On Fri, Dec 29, 2017 at 6:21 PM, Michael Brohl <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i Suraj, > > I think we should use different ways of getting parameters, attributes > etc. depending on what is needed in the business logic. > > For example, if you only want to use request parameters in an event and > don't need the overriding mechanism, using UtilHttp.getCombinedMap is > unnecessary overhead. > > I might make sense to refactor code where the business logic first gets > the parameters and checks for session/request attributes later to override > them or use them if parameters are missing. > > So I think refactoring is a good idea but using it generally throughout > the codebase should be avoided. > > Thanks, > > Michael > > > Am 29.12.17 um 12:33 schrieb Suraj Khurana: > > Hello team, >> >> I noticed in current codebase, at many places we use >> *request.getParameter *which >> only searches in parameters map. Instead of it, it is recommended to use >> *UtilHttp.getCombinedMap(request)* that will create a single map from the >> session, attribute, parameter and servlet context map. >> >> This could be a good improvement in the current code base.
